Transaction 20eb6511da67d2b15db48d9292bc0b87076014c2132ed99ec1ea200676d3f8f9

3 Input
2 Outputs
  • 20eb6511da67d2b15db48d9292bc0b87076014c2132ed99ec1ea200676d3f8f9:0
  • value  100000
    address  3LF136ZsxLdtgqTVxoEiXD9dmymVdRK4dA
  • 20eb6511da67d2b15db48d9292bc0b87076014c2132ed99ec1ea200676d3f8f9:1
  • value  29960000
    address  bc1qtmme5lr0txtu5q7fetel0zazpqf3jkdmmtadkt